Legends Global, a global leader in privately managed public assembly facilities, has an excellent and immediate opening for an Executive Chef for LEGENDS GLOBAL at Oklahoma City Convention Center. The Executive Chef manages purchasing, receiving, and producing all food items in the facility. Maintaining maintenance of culinary equipment to include china, glass, and silverware. Overseeing the stewarding and concessions department.

Key Responsibilities
Drive Culinary Vision & Brand Excellence

Lead the culinary strategy in alignment with the Director of Food & Beverage to elevate the venue’s food identity and market competitiveness. Develop innovative menus, concepts, and presentations that reflect current trends, local sourcing, and seasonal availability.

Strategic Planning & Financial Performance

Partner with F&B leadership to support revenue growth, margin improvement, and cost control initiatives. Maintain food cost, proficient inventory tracking, labor cost, and overall culinary P&L performance within approved budgets. Analyze sales, food usage, and labor data to identify efficiencies and growth opportunities.

Operational Excellence & Continuous Improvement

Oversee all culinary production for banquets, concessions, retail operations, off-site caterings, and special events. Implement and enforce standardized recipes, production systems, and operating procedures. Evaluate kitchen operations for efficiency, quality, and scalability; introduce best-in-class practices and equipment as appropriate.

Team Leadership & Talent Development

Recruit, train, mentor, and develop a high-performing culinary and stewarding team. Foster a culture of accountability, creativity, teamwork, and continuous improvement. Schedule, supervise, and evaluate culinary staff to meet operational and financial objectives.

Event Execution & Client Experience

Ensure flawless culinary execution for all events, maintaining consistency, creativity, and presentation standards. Collaborate with sales and operations teams to customize menus and concepts that meet client needs and exceed expectations.

Quality, Safety & Compliance

Ensure full compliance with health department regulations, HACCP standards, Legends Safe audits, and company policies. Maintain health inspection scores of 90+ and Legends Safe audit scores of 95+ or higher. Champion food safety, sanitation, and workplace safety at all times.

Collaboration & Community Engagement

Work cross-functionally with operations, sales, and facility leadership to deliver a cohesive guest experience. Maintain an active presence in the local hospitality and culinary community. Participate in promotional, media, and community-related events as a culinary representative of the venue.

Supervisory Responsibilities

Directly supervises all kitchen and stewarding personnel. Carries out supervisory responsibilities in accordance with company policies, labor laws, and applicable regulations.
